Publisher's Synopsis

The Book of the Thousand Nights and a Night V3 is a collection of Middle Eastern and South Asian stories compiled by Richard F. Burton. This volume contains tales 201-300, including stories of magic, adventure, and romance. The stories are set in exotic locations such as Persia, Arabia, and India and feature characters such as sultans, merchants, and princesses. The book is known for its vivid descriptions of the settings and characters, as well as its frank portrayal of sexuality and violence. Burton's translation is considered one of the most comprehensive and accurate translations of the original Arabic text. This volume is part of a larger collection of stories that has become a classic of world literature.Other volumes in this set include ISBN number(s): 0766134229, 0766134237.The most famous work of the great English traveler and author, a translation of the Thousand and One Nights. With introduction, explanatory notes on the manners and customs of Moslem men and a terminal essay upon the history of The Nights. This book is as beautifully illustrated as any you will find.
